Abstract
The utility model relates to an automatic protector for automobile electronic equipment, which is used for preventing automobile electronic equipment, such as radio-receiver recorders, TV sets, etc. from being damaged because of over-voltage of the power supply, comprising mainly an electronic switch, a double-knife double-throw dc relay, a three-terminal voltage stabilizer, an LED, etc. The power supply voltage is normally only equal to a conducting wire, when the value of the power supply voltage is higher than a normal value, the three-terminal voltage stabilizer is automatically connected with the circuit to ensure the normal work of electric equipment, and light is emitted to make alarm. The utility model has the advantages of convenient operation, high reliability, low cost, wide application range, etc. and is an ideal protective device of automobile electric equipment.
Description
The utility model belongs to the field of vehicle auxiliary equipment power supply, is used to protect the not too high and device that damages of reason supply voltage of electronic equipments such as radio-cassette player and television set.
At present, radio-cassette player extensively is housed on the automobile, what have also is equipped with electronic equipments such as television set, general electrical equipment such as these electronic equipments and car light uses same storage battery to make power supply, in the process of moving, by generator to charge in batteries, during as the line loose contact that makes storage battery and generator because of certain reason even open circuit, power consumption equipment will directly use the high power supply of the big voltage of ripple of generator output because of the voltage regulation filtering effect that loses storage battery, and this power supply is little for the harm of general electrical equipment such as car light.But will produce serious harm for electronic equipments such as radio-cassette player and television sets, even cause damage.
The purpose of this utility model is to be a kind of automatic protectors of electronic device design such as the radio-cassette player of automobile use and television set.
